引言

在数字货币迅速发展的今天,数字钱包、智能合约以及它们的结合正逐步改变传统金融体系。数字钱包作为存储和管理加密资产的主要工具,而智能合约则是实现自动化协议执行的关键技术。尤其是在区块链技术的支持下,它们之间的互动将推动新型商业模式和金融产品的诞生。本文将深入探讨数字钱包的智能合约地址的概念,以及其在未来金融生态系统中的重要性和应用前景。

一、数字钱包的概念与功能

数字钱包,顾名思义,是一种用于存储和管理数字货币的工具。它可以是硬件设备、软件应用或在线服务。数字钱包不仅能存储用户的加密资产,还提供交易、转账等多种功能,使得用户能够便捷地管理其数字资产。

数字钱包的主要功能包括:

  • 资产存储:数字钱包能够安全地存储用户的加密货币,例如比特币、以太坊等。用户可通过私钥访问和管理这些资产。
  • 交易执行:用户可以通过数字钱包发送和接收加密货币,执行交易。这一过程通常会在区块链上记录下来,以确保透明和安全。
  • 数据安全:数字钱包采用多种加密技术保护用户资产的安全性,确保用户的交易信息和个人数据不会被泄露。
  • 便捷性:用户通过数字钱包可以方便地在不同平台进行交易,为跨境支付、在线购物等提供了极大的便利。

二、智能合约的定义与机制

智能合约是一种自执行的合约,其条款直接写入代码中。当预设条件满足时,合约将自动执行,从而消除中介的需要。智能合约的执行是在区块链上进行的,确保了透明度和不可篡改性。

智能合约的工作机制如下:

  • 代码编写:开发者根据需求编写合约的逻辑与规则,生成合约代码。
  • 部署合约:将智能合约代码部署到区块链,生成一个唯一的智能合约地址,用户和系统可以通过这个地址访问合约。
  • 触发执行:合约的执行需要外部事件或条件的触发,如资金的转入或其他合约的执行。
  • 结果确认:当合约执行完毕,相应的交易或状态变更将被记录在区块链上,确保数据的公开透明。

三、数字钱包智能合约地址的作用

智能合约地址是在区块链上与智能合约相连的地址。每个智能合约都有一个唯一的地址,通过这个地址,用户可以与合约进行互动。数字钱包中的智能合约地址主要起到以下几个作用:

  • 交互接口:用户可以通过其数字钱包,向智能合约地址发送交易请求,进行资产转移或调用合约功能。
  • 资产管理:智能合约可以代表用户管理其资产,比如自动进行资产的增值管理或收益分配。
  • 去中心化金融(DeFi) :智能合约地址使得用户能够参与各种DeFi协议,如借贷、流动性挖矿等,享受更高的收益和灵活的金融服务。
  • 透明审核:所有通过智能合约完成的交易和交互都被记录在区块链上,任何人都可以审计和验证这一过程,增强了信任度。

四、数字钱包智能合约的应用前景

随着区块链技术的不断发展,数字钱包与智能合约的结合将催生出更多创新的应用场景:

  • 去中心化交易所(DEX): 用户可以通过数字钱包直接与DEX进行交易,完成资产交换而无需依赖中心化的交易平台。
  • NFT市场: 数字钱包可以存储和管理NFT,智能合约则负责NFT的创建、交易和转让,促进数字艺术和收藏品的流通。
  • 自动化保险: 智能合约可以实现自动理赔,通过触发条件自动进行赔付,提高保险服务的效率和透明度。
  • 供应链管理: 数字钱包结合智能合约能够实现供应链中各环节的信息透明化,自动执行合同,减少欺诈和纠纷。

五、相关问题探讨

数字钱包与智能合约的安全性如何保障?

在区块链领域,安全性是用户最为关注的问题之一。数字钱包和智能合约的安全保障措施多种多样,以下是一些主要的内容:

私钥管理:数字钱包的安全性高度依赖于私钥的保护。用户应妥善保管私钥,避免泄露,因为私钥一旦丢失,用户将无法重新获得钱包内的资产。此外,许多钱包提供助记词(mnemonic phrase),用户应选择在安全的环境中备份助记词。

多重签名技术:有些数字钱包支持多重签名(Multi-sig)功能,只有经过多个签名的交易才能被执行。这一机制极大增强了钱包的安全性,即使一个私钥被盗,攻击者也无法单独执行交易,保护了用户的资产安全。

动态检测机制:一些智能合约平台建立了动态监控机制,实时检测异常交易和行为。一旦发现可疑活动,平台会及时采取措施,例如冻结资产、通知用户等,防止损失的扩展。

合约代码审计:为了保障智能合约本身的安全性,开发者应进行代码审计,确保合约逻辑的正确性。开发者可以通过专业的合约审计服务商,获得第三方的审核意见,降低合约漏洞的风险。

用户教育:提高用户的安全意识也是关键,用户应了解数字钱包和智能合约的基本运作,警惕网络钓鱼、恶意软件等安全威胁。定期更新钱包软件,确保使用最新的安全补丁。

总而言之,数字钱包的安全性与智能合约的设计紧密相连,通过私钥管理、多重签名、动态检测及合约审计等多个方面构建全方位的安全保障。

智能合约可能出现的风险与挑战有哪些?

尽管智能合约具有自动化、高效性和透明性等优势,但在实际应用中,它们也面临若干风险与挑战:

代码漏洞:智能合约本质上是代码实现的合约,若代码存在漏洞或设计缺陷,将容易被黑客利用造成资产损失。例如,著名的“DAO”事件就因智能合约漏洞遭盗取大量以太币,教训尤为深刻。

法律合规性:智能合约在法律上的地位仍在摸索中。一些国家尚未对智能合约的法律效力做出明确规定,这可能影响智能合约的执行和履行。

不可修改性:一旦部署到区块链上的智能合约,其代码将无法被更改。这意味着如果合约在运行中出现错误,用户可能难以追溯或修复,导致潜在的巨额损失。

预言机智能合约通常需要外部数据来触发或执行,但这些外部数据的可靠性至关重要。若预言机提供错误的数据,将使智能合约的结果产生偏差,甚至造成损失。

用户界面与体验:现阶段,智能合约的交互往往较为复杂,非技术用户使用时可能感到困惑,降低了用户的认可度和参与度。提升用户体验,使其更加友好,是技术普及的关键。

因此,对智能合约的风险管理和技术完善是推动其广泛应用的前提。开发者需不断学习,提高代码安全和合规意识,以应对这些挑战。

未来数字钱包智能合约的发展趋势是怎样的?

展望未来,数字钱包智能合约有以下几个发展趋势:

跨链技术的兴起:随着不同区块链平台的不断发展,跨链技术将成为趋势,用户可以在多条区块链间方便地转移资产和信息,将数字钱包与各种智能合约进行连接,提升资产的流动性与使用效率。

合约自我学习与调整:未来智能合约可能会逐渐引入人工智能,具备自我学习的能力,通过不断积累数据来合约逻辑,根据市场变化自动调整运行规则。

用户友好的接口设计:随着技术的普及,用户界面的设计将会越来越友好,非技术用户可以更便捷地与智能合约进行交互,推动更多人的参与。

行业专用合约的出现:不同的行业需求将推动专用智能合约的创新,对医疗、金融、供应链等领域的智能合约探讨愈加深入,以满足特定行业的合规与性能需求。

与监管的结合:随着政策法规的完善,未来的智能合约将更加注重合规性,与监管方实现有效对接,确保合约的合法性,提高公众对智能合约的信任度。

综上所述,数字钱包与智能合约的结合代表了金融领域的未来,尽管面临各种风险与挑战,但随着技术的发展和用户教育的加强,它们将在全球金融体系中扮演越来越重要的角色。

总结

数字钱包与智能合约的结合为我们展现出崭新的金融世界,这一模式以其 去中心化、透明性与高效性令越来越多的用户和企业受益。通过合理的风险管理与用户教育,能够迎来更加安全和便捷的数字金融时代。